Suppose that 20% of the employees of a given corporation engage in physical exercise activities during the lunch hour. Moreover, assume that 60% of all employees are male, and 8% of all employees are males who engage in physical exercise activities during the lunch hour.
A. If we choose an employee at a random from this corporation, what is the probability that this person is a female who engages inphysical exercise activities during the lunch hour?
B. If we choose an employee at random from this corporation, what is the probability that this person is a female who does notengage in physical exercise activities during the lunch hour?
